Transaction ef88ee492caf9c45bf452e388e101a623ca00c7f42c0c02507609761b7ceffca
1 Input
1 Output
-
ef88ee492caf9c45bf452e388e101a623ca00c7f42c0c02507609761b7ceffca:0
- value
- 3189506
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 51c6362defd0b794d21d212257c16146b2904f53 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18TPBXQtQ7qvrxWoZG2HWhPAcLWKsxdd2L